How Real Is the Quantum Threat?

On March 30, 2026, Google Quantum AI revealed a new whitepaper revealing {that a} theoretical quantum laptop may derive a non-public key from a public key on the Bitcoin community in only a few minutes. This timeframe intently aligns with Bitcoin’s 10-minute mining cycle, elevating the situation of an “On-Spend Assault” the place a transaction pending affirmation could possibly be intercepted and changed.

Moreover, Google specialists really useful that blockchain tasks full their migration to Submit-Quantum Cryptography (PQC) earlier than 2029 to safeguard digital signatures and transactions towards sufficiently highly effective future quantum computer systems.

Understanding the Quantum Menace 

The analysis illustrates a situation wherein quantum computer systems may compromise the core safety mechanisms of Bitcoin and Ethereum. As a substitute of a direct assault on the pockets, this methodology targets the general public key—which turns into seen on the blockchain throughout a transaction—to derive the personal key, the final word issue controlling the property.

Present safety depends on cryptographic issues thought of practically not possible for classical computer systems to unravel, however which could possibly be considerably accelerated by quantum methods. In response to Google’s estimates, a theoretical quantum system may carry out this calculation utilizing roughly 1,200–1,450 logical qubits and 70–90 million Toffoli gates, with a complete bodily qubit rely underneath 500,000 bodily—considerably decrease than earlier projections. These estimates had been validated utilizing the Zero-Data Proof (ZKP) methodology.

In architectures using superconducting methods, execution time could possibly be lowered to mere minutes. That is significantly essential as a result of public keys are sometimes uncovered solely through the transaction course of, making a slender window of vulnerability the place property could possibly be exploited if the personal secret is derived quickly sufficient.

Nonetheless, the analysis emphasizes that quantum computer systems with enough energy to execute this situation don’t but exist, and present estimates replicate capabilities underneath theoretical situations.

Inside Bitcoin’s 10-Minute Window 

A major situation highlighted within the report is the “On-Spend Assault,” concentrating on transactions pending within the community’s mempool. As soon as a public secret is broadcast after a transaction is initiated, a theoretical quantum system may try and derive the personal key earlier than the subsequent block is confirmed.

With the Bitcoin community’s common affirmation time of 10 minutes, a “ready window” is created, permitting an attacker to compete immediately with the unique transaction. If the calculation is accomplished in time, they may broadcast a alternative transaction with the next charge to make sure precedence inclusion within the block.

Consequently, the success of such an intervention is strictly tied to the period of this window. Blockchains with shorter block instances, similar to Litecoin (approx. 2.5 minutes), Zcash (75 seconds), or Dogecoin (1 minute), considerably slender the operational timeframe for an attacker.

Nonetheless, these estimates assume a non-congested community. In follow, an attacker may deliberately spike charges or flood the mempool to extend the chance of their fraudulent transaction being prioritized for affirmation.

The {Hardware} Hole — and the Race to PQC 

Whereas estimates present a big discount in assault execution time, a cryptanalytically related quantum laptop (CRQC) doesn’t but exist. Solely particular quantum architectures, similar to superconducting methods, can probably attain the speeds required for fast-attack situations, whereas different methods stay restricted by processing constraints.

In a March 25, 2026 announcement, Heather Adkins, VP of Safety Engineering at Google, and Sophie Schmieg, Senior Employees Cryptography Engineer, acknowledged that the corporate goals to finish its transition to Submit-Quantum Cryptography (PQC) by 2029. This transfer is designed to guard encryption and digital signatures from future quantum-enabled adversaries.

This transition is significant for authentication methods and digital signatures—the spine of blockchain transactions. Throughout this era, short-term mitigations embody proscribing tackle reuse and minimizing public key publicity.

Not All Dangers Are Equal

Pockets Publicity 

The precise influence of the quantum risk varies throughout completely different pockets varieties, relying on whether or not the general public key has been beforehand uncovered on the blockchain.

Susceptible Wallets: These embody legacy P2PK (Pay-to-Public-Key) addresses or wallets training tackle reuse, the place the general public secret is already publicly out there.Decrease-Danger Wallets: Fashionable codecs similar to P2PKH (Pay-to-Public-Key-Hash) or Taproot supply higher safety, as the general public secret is hashed and solely revealed in the intervening time of spending.

System-Degree Dangers 

For Bitcoin, the chance is concentrated in “dormant” addresses with uncovered public keys which can be now not energetic. An estimated 1.7–2.3 million BTC fall into this class. If exploited, this huge quantity of property may re-enter the market, creating important strain on the circulating provide.

On Ethereum, the influence is broader because of the ecosystem’s reliance on sensible contracts and administrative keys. Roughly 20.5 million ETH in giant wallets have uncovered public keys, whereas admin keys for stablecoins, bridges, and oracles may signify essential factors of failure if compromised.

Below Ethereum’s Proof-of-Stake (PoS) mechanism, controlling greater than one-third of the staked ETH may disrupt finalization, whereas a two-thirds threshold permits for management of the consensus mechanism. If validator personal keys are compromised, these thresholds change into targets, elevating the chance from particular person wallets to all the community infrastructure.

Conclusion 

The Bitcoin community isn’t at present underneath direct assault, as sufficiently highly effective quantum {hardware} stays a future growth. Nonetheless, new estimates present that the hole between assault functionality and transaction processing time is closing, steadily eroding the system’s security margins.

Comparable dangers prolong to Ethereum and different blockchain platforms, the place the assault floor is bigger because of complicated sensible contract infrastructures. On this panorama, transitioning to Submit-Quantum Cryptography (PQC) has change into an important step in securing digital signatures and blockchain integrity for the long run.
